Introduction to AI Affiliate Programs

Affiliate marketing is a performance-based marketing strategy where individuals or businesses (affiliates) promote other companies’ products or services and earn a commission for each sale or lead generated through their unique affiliate link. This model incentivizes promotion, driving traffic and sales for the merchant while rewarding the affiliate for their efforts.AI affiliate programs leverage artificial intelligence to enhance and streamline various aspects of traditional affiliate marketing.

These programs use AI-powered tools to analyze data, personalize recommendations, and automate tasks, aiming to improve efficiency and effectiveness compared to traditional methods. This results in potential for greater reach and higher conversion rates for both the affiliate and the merchant.

Program Structures and Implications

Different affiliate programs employ various structures. Understanding these structures and their implications is vital to choosing a program that suits your needs. Some programs offer tiered commission structures, increasing the commission rate based on sales volume. Others offer flat rates or performance-based commissions, incentivizing specific actions like leads generated or products sold. Understanding the specific structure of a program allows you to assess its potential profitability.

For example, a tiered commission structure can be more lucrative for higher-volume sales, while a flat-rate structure may be more suitable for a focused approach to lead generation.

Importance of Researching Program Terms and Conditions

Thorough review of the program’s terms and conditions is essential. These documents Artikel the program’s rules, restrictions, and policies. Understanding the program’s requirements for qualifying sales, restrictions on marketing strategies, and the program’s policies regarding refunds or returns is crucial. Failing to fully comprehend these conditions could lead to unexpected issues or restrictions later on. For example, some programs may have restrictions on promoting specific products or services, or require a minimum transaction value for a commission to be paid.

Carefully reading and understanding these details helps you make an informed decision.

Fundamental Concepts of AI in Branding and Marketing

AI in branding and marketing relies on several key concepts. Machine learning (ML) allows systems to learn from data without explicit programming. Deep learning (DL), a subset of ML, utilizes artificial neural networks with multiple layers to process complex data. Natural language processing (NLP) enables computers to understand and interpret human language, while computer vision (CV) allows systems to “see” and interpret images and videos.

These concepts work together to drive automated tasks, personalize interactions, and analyze customer data.

Types of AI Utilized in Branding and Marketing

Several types of AI are employed in branding and marketing. Machine learning algorithms are crucial for predictive modeling, customer segmentation, and campaign optimization. Deep learning models excel in tasks like image recognition for visual branding elements and sentiment analysis for understanding customer feedback. Natural Language Processing (NLP) is critical for analyzing customer conversations and generating personalized content. Computer vision allows for analyzing visual trends and optimizing creative assets.

Potential Biases in AI Algorithms

AI algorithms are trained on data, and if that data reflects existing societal biases, the algorithms will likely perpetuate them. This can manifest in discriminatory marketing practices, where certain demographics are targeted with specific products or messages while others are ignored. For instance, an algorithm trained on historical sales data might inadvertently favour customers from higher socioeconomic backgrounds, neglecting those from lower ones.

This can result in unequal access to products and services, exacerbating existing inequalities. Careful consideration of data sources and algorithmic design is essential to avoid reinforcing societal biases.

Digital Marketing Channels and Key Metrics

The table below highlights various digital marketing channels and their associated key metrics. Tracking these metrics is crucial for assessing campaign performance and making data-driven decisions.

Digital Marketing Channel Key Metrics
Search Engine Optimization () Organic traffic, rankings, website traffic, bounce rate, time on site
Search Engine Marketing (SEM) Click-through rate (CTR), cost per click (CPC), conversion rate, return on ad spend (ROAS)
Social Media Marketing Engagement rate, reach, impressions, followers, website traffic, conversions
Content Marketing Website traffic, leads generated, engagement metrics (likes, shares, comments), conversion rate
Email Marketing Open rate, click-through rate (CTR), conversion rate, unsubscribe rate, deliverability rate
Paid Social Media Advertising Reach, impressions, engagement rate, click-through rate (CTR), cost per click (CPC), conversion rate, return on ad spend (ROAS)
Affiliate Marketing Sales generated, commission earned, customer acquisition cost (CAC)
